KABUL, June 17 (Xinhua) -- Afghans from all walks of life have condemned the Israeli attacks on Iran as a violation of international laws, which jeopardize regional stability.
"The Islamic Emirate of Afghanistan strongly condemns the recent Israeli regime attacks on the territory of the Islamic Republic of Iran and the assassinations of commanders and nuclear scientists," the chief spokesman of the Afghan interim government, Zabihullah Mujahid, said on his X account.
"These actions constitute a clear violation of the fundamental principles of international law, particularly the respect for national sovereignty and territorial integrity of nations," Mujahid asserted in a sharp reaction announced hours after the air raids began early Friday.
The conflict, which began with Israeli strikes on Iran's capital Tehran and other cities on Friday morning and was retaliated against by Tehran, has entered its fourth day on Monday, during which countless people from both sides reportedly have been killed and injured.
According to Mujahid, Afghanistan wants all concerned parties to address the problem with a sense of responsibility to uphold regional peace and security and to prevent any further escalation in the region.
Afghan former president Hamid Karzai has termed the Israeli attack on Iran as a breach of international norms.
"The war-weary Afghans clearly understand the destructive impact of war and instability in the region and therefore call upon all the countries to respect international laws and contribute in stabilizing peace and security," Karzai said in a statement posted on his X account.
Karimullah, a street vendor who had lost his father in the Afghan wars years ago, also warned that countless innocent people would lose their parents if the conflict continues.
